如何让vscode代码折叠

不及物动词 其他 436

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要让VSCode代码折叠,你可以按照以下步骤进行操作:

    1. 打开VSCode,并打开你要编辑的代码文件。

    2. 使用快捷键 Ctrl + Shift + P(或者按下 F1 键),打开命令面板。

    3. 在命令面板中,输入 “fold”,会出现一系列与折叠相关的命令选项。

    4. 选择你想要使用的折叠命令。以下是常用的几个折叠命令:

    – 折叠全部代码块:选择 “Fold All”。
    – 折叠选定的代码块:选择 “Fold”。
    – 折叠当前函数代码块:选择 “Fold Function”。
    – 折叠当前代码段:选择 “Fold Selection”。

    5. 选择相应的折叠命令后,VSCode会自动折叠代码,折叠的代码会以省略号 (…) 的形式显示。

    6. 若要展开折叠的代码块,可以点击省略号 (…),或者使用快捷键 Ctrl + Shift + \(反斜杠)。

    除了使用快捷键和命令面板,还可以通过鼠标在行号上点击折叠图标来进行代码折叠和展开操作。代码折叠功能在提高代码可读性和减少视觉干扰方面非常有用,可以帮助开发者更好地组织和管理大型代码文件。希望以上内容对你有帮助!

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    VSCode 是一款功能强大的代码编辑器,提供了很多方便的功能,其中之一就是代码折叠。代码折叠可以帮助我们隐藏一些不需要直接查看的代码块,使得代码更加简洁和易读。以下是一些方法来使VSCode的代码折叠。

    1. 使用快捷键
    最常用的方法之一是使用快捷键。默认情况下,VSCode 支持以下快捷键来折叠和展开代码:

    – 折叠当前行:Ctrl + Shift + [
    – 展开当前行:Ctrl + Shift + ]
    – 折叠全部:Ctrl + K Ctrl + 0 (数字零)
    – 展开全部:Ctrl + K Ctrl + J

    2. 使用鼠标手势
    如果你更喜欢使用鼠标操作,VSCode 还提供了可以使用鼠标手势来折叠和展开代码的功能。你可以通过以下步骤来设置鼠标手势:

    – 打开偏好设置 (Preferences):通过点击左上角的文件菜单,然后选择”偏好设置”。
    – 在搜索框中搜索”手势”,找到”编辑器:鼠标手势”选项,并点击”编辑 in settings.json”。
    – 在打开的 settings.json 文件中,添加以下代码:

    “`json
    “editor.mouseWheelZoom”: true,
    “editor.mouseWheelScrollSensitivity”: 1,
    “editor.folding”: true
    “`

    保存并关闭 settings.json 文件后,你就可以在代码编辑区域使用鼠标手势来折叠和展开代码了。

    3. 使用代码折叠标记
    VSCode 还支持使用特定注释来手动标记需要折叠的代码块。你可以在需要折叠的代码块前后添加下面的注释:

    “`javascript
    // #region
    // 这里是需要折叠的代码块
    // #endregion
    “`

    当你添加了这些注释后,你可以使用快捷键或者鼠标手势来折叠和展开代码块。

    4. 使用插件
    除了内置的功能,VSCode 还支持安装插件来增强代码折叠功能。一些常用的插件包括:

    – Advanced New File: 这个插件可以帮助你快速创建新的文件,并且在文件名中使用`_`前缀可以让该文件默认折叠。
    – Better Align: 这个插件可以帮助你对齐你的代码,并且折叠对齐之后的代码。
    – Code Outline: 这个插件会在侧边栏中生成一个代码结构的大纲视图,你可以通过点击选项对相关代码块进行折叠和展开。

    要安装这些插件,你可以在 VSCode 的扩展视图中搜索它们的名称,然后点击安装按钮。

    5. 自定义代码折叠方式
    VSCode 还支持自定义代码折叠的方式。你可以编辑 VSCode 的用户配置文件 (`settings.json`) 来实现自己的代码折叠方式。在配置文件中,你可以设置某些特定符号或者语法来标记代码块,并定义这些代码块的折叠方式。

    “`json
    “editor.foldingStrategy”: “auto”
    “`

    “auto” 选项是默认的折叠策略。除了 “auto” 外,你还可以使用其他符号作为折叠标记,例如 “region” 或 “endregion”。

    通过以上操作,你可以保持你的代码整洁和易读。无论是使用快捷键、鼠标手势、代码标记还是插件,VSCode的代码折叠功能都会帮助你更好地理解和管理你的代码。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要让VS Code中的代码折叠,可以使用以下几种方法:

    1. 使用快捷键折叠和展开代码块:
    – 折叠:Ctrl + Shift + [ 或 – (减号)
    – 展开:Ctrl + Shift + ] 或 + (加号)

    2. 使用鼠标折叠和展开代码块:
    – 在代码行号的左侧单击鼠标右键,然后选择“折叠”或“展开”选项。

    3. 使用代码折叠命令:
    – 按下Ctrl + Shift + P打开命令面板。
    – 输入“Fold”并选择“Editor: Fold”命令。
    – 选择要折叠的代码块,按Enter执行命令即可。

    4. 使用特定语言的折叠指令:
    – 某些编程语言(如JavaScript和Python)具有特定的注释指令,可以用于折叠代码块。
    – 在需要折叠的代码块上面添加注释,如“// #region”或“#region”。
    – 然后,在代码块的末尾添加注释,如“// #endregion”或“#endregion”。

    5. 通过设置自动折叠选项:
    – 打开VS Code的设置面板,可以通过按下Ctrl + ,(逗号)打开。
    – 在设置面板中搜索“folding”,然后在“Editor>Minimap”部分找到“Folding”选项。
    – 选择“Auto”以启用自动折叠选项,在显示的代码中自动折叠多行块。

    总结:
    以上是一些常用的方法和操作流程,可以帮助你在VS Code中实现代码折叠。你可以根据自己的喜好和工作需求选择适合的方法。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部